Schengen and the USA: What To Know

Schengen missions usually expect a certificate that matches the whole stay, lists the relevant countries and confirms round-the-clock assistance. The USA does not require a policy for visitors, yet treatment can be expensive, so adequate medical limits are sensible.

Selecting a Suitable Sum Insured

The sum insured should mirror destination costs, itinerary length and traveller profile. A family holiday with older relatives may favour higher medical limits and defined evacuation terms, whereas a short work trip could focus on delay and baggage benefits.

Benefits that Matter for International Trips

For most itineraries, the essential features are emergency treatment, hospitalisation, evacuation, repatriation, personal accident, liability and protection for baggage or passports. It helps to understand how the assistance line operates, whether cashless admission is possible and how outpatient bills are managed.

Exclusions You Should Review

Every policy has circumstances it will not cover. Common examples include undeclared pre-existing conditions, adventure activities outside stated limits, alcohol-related incidents and treatment at unapproved facilities.

Single-Trip or Multi-Trip: Which Fits

If travel is occasional, single-trip policies tied to ticketed dates are straightforward. Frequent flyers may prefer annual multi-trip plans because they remove repeated purchases, although each journey will have a maximum duration.

Claims and Assistance Abroad

Keep policy documents, helpline numbers, boarding passes, and receipts accessible. If treatment is needed, contact the assistance line promptly and follow the steps provided. Hospitals may ask for identification and the certificate before arranging cashless care.
